MrBeast Breaks Silence

Jimmy Donaldson broke his silence last Friday in an interview on Caleb “Oompaville” Phelps’s channel.

He replied to allegations ranging from workplace misconduct to crypto controversies.

But was it enough to quiet YouTube’s commentary channels?

Main Takeaways:

In the conversation, Donaldson addressed the following:

Workplace Misconduct: allegations of sexual misconduct from cast member Ava Kris Tyson.

  • Donaldson’s response: A law firm investigation identified “several isolated incidents,” which he says were addressed.

Crypto Scandal: Coffeezilla made a video investigating MrBeast of potential insider trading.

  • Response: Donaldson said trades were handled by a fund, not him directly. Coffeezilla called his explanations “not satisfying.”

Beast Games Lawsuit: contestants sued the show for alleged mistreatment.

  • Response: He called many allegations exaggerated, like widespread injuries, but acknowledged some mishandling.

Obviously watch the nearly 3 hour video for full details.

What’s Next?

Donaldson plans to refund anyone with claims about his lotteries and improve workplace policies.

The interview comes as Amazon dropped the first trailer for Beast Games, promising monster trucks, fireworks, and a $5M prize.

What’s Bluesky? Why Millions Are Joining The Twitter Rival

Since Elon Musk took over X, millions of users have looked for an alternative. Bluesky​ filled that void.

The platform just hit 22M users and is growing by a million per day.

Real talk…is this a fad?

Remember Clubhouse? Meerkat? Periscope, anyone?

Unlike those once-darling apps, Bluesky has a chance to live on. Here’s why:

  • Custom Feeds: Algorithm-free timelines tailored to interests.

  • Content Moderation: Advanced tools to avoid hate speech.

  • Open Protocol: Decentralized Fediverse, giving users even more control.

Why now?

Bluesky’s growth exploded after the elections and users accused Musk of manipulating X’s algorithm.

Even Mark Zuckerberg is ​reportedly alarmed​ with Threads now copying features like customizable feeds.

Everyone from big publications like The Guardian to authors like Stephen King have flocked over.

Our Take:

“Algorithm free” sounds like a good idea in theory.

Until there’s too many users and posts to sort through.

Currently, Bluesky is still small compared to Threads (275M users) and X (588M). But let’s see what happens as they grow.

Case In Point:

When I worked at Instagram, we had switched from a chronological feed to an algorithmic feed.

Users were livid at first. They hated the almighty “algorithm” (and still do). But guess what?

Retention went up because the best posts from creators and media companies rose to the top versus getting buried.

It’ll be interesting to see if Bluesky resists the temptation to do the same as they grow.

🚀 Weekly Outlier

This video by Mr. Beat has got 1.2M views which is 7.3 times higher than the channel’s average. Here’s why it took off:

  • Unique Angle: The unusual topic — favorite drinks of U.S. presidents — grabs attention instantly.
  • Relatable Humor: Light jokes about caffeine and drinks make history feel fun and approachable.
  • Historically Accurate: True details from presidents’ love for whiskey or Diet Coke deliver on the video’s promise
